Exosomes can contain various types of solutions, primarily classified into two categories: protein-rich solutions and RNA-rich solutions. The protein-rich solutions include a variety of proteins, lipids, and other molecules involved in intercellular communication. RNA-rich solutions primarily consist of different types of RNA, such as mRNA, microRNA, and long non-coding RNA, which play crucial roles in gene regulation and cell signaling. These diverse solutions enable exosomes to facilitate a range of biological functions and interactions between cells.

A mixture of protein and water typically results in a colloidal solution, where protein molecules are dispersed throughout the water. This mixture can occur in various forms, such as protein shakes or solutions used in laboratory settings. The proteins may dissolve partially or remain suspended, depending on factors like the type of protein and temperature. Such mixtures are commonly used in nutrition and biochemistry.
A water-soluble protein that increases viscosity in chilled solutions is gelatin. When dissolved in warm water and then chilled, gelatin forms a gel-like structure, significantly enhancing the viscosity of the solution. This property makes gelatin widely used in food products, desserts, and various culinary applications. Other examples include certain globulins found in legumes, which can also contribute to viscosity in solutions.

Thrombin is a protein enzyme, which is soluble in aqueous solutions. It is produced in the blood in response to injury and plays a key role in the blood clotting process.
Aggregations of proteins in dilute solution can occur due to several factors. Common causes include changes in pH, temperature, or salt concentration, which can disrupt the protein's native structure and promote aggregation. Additionally, protein concentration, incubation time, and the presence of destabilizing agents such as denaturants or oxidizing agents can also contribute to protein aggregation in dilute solutions.
